@ -0,0 +1,32 @@
|
|||
"""Stream registry — single source of truth for NATS JetStream stream definitions.
|
||||
|
||||
Subject-filter mappings live in code (structural; change only when code changes).
|
||||
Retention / max_bytes live in config.streams (operator-tunable; ops state).
|
||||
|
||||
Adding a stream: one StreamEntry below + one migration row that seeds
|
||||
config.streams. supervisor STREAM_SUBJECTS / archive STREAMS / gui DASHBOARD_STREAMS
|
||||
all derive automatically.
|
||||
"""
|
||||
|
||||
from dataclasses import dataclass
|
||||
|
||||
|
||||
@dataclass(frozen=True)
|
||||
class StreamEntry:
|
||||
name: str
|
||||
subject_filter: str
|
||||
event_bearing: bool = True
|
||||
"""Whether central-archive consumes events from this stream into the events table.
|
||||
False for status-only streams (CENTRAL_META) that the archive intentionally skips."""
|
||||
dashboard: bool = True
|
||||
"""Whether the GUI dashboard surfaces this stream's stats card."""
|
||||
|
||||
|
||||
STREAMS: list[StreamEntry] = [
|
||||
StreamEntry("CENTRAL_WX", "central.wx.>"),
|
||||
StreamEntry("CENTRAL_FIRE", "central.fire.>"),
|
||||
StreamEntry("CENTRAL_QUAKE", "central.quake.>"),
|
||||
StreamEntry("CENTRAL_SPACE", "central.space.>"),
|
||||
StreamEntry("CENTRAL_DISASTER", "central.disaster.>"),
|
||||
StreamEntry("CENTRAL_META", "central.meta.>", event_bearing=False),
|
||||
]

@ -0,0 +1,80 @@
|
|||
"""Registry-consistency tests for src/central/streams.py.
|
||||
|
||||
These are property tests, not literal restatements. Adding a new stream to the
|
||||
registry requires no new test code -- every invariant here automatically
|
||||
covers it.
|
||||
"""
|
||||
|
||||
import re
|
||||
|
||||
from central.streams import STREAMS
|
||||
|
||||
|
||||
def test_stream_names_unique():
|
||||
names = [s.name for s in STREAMS]
|
||||
assert len(names) == len(set(names)), "duplicate stream names in registry"
|
||||
|
||||
|
||||
def test_subject_filters_unique():
|
||||
filters = [s.subject_filter for s in STREAMS]
|
||||
assert len(filters) == len(set(filters)), "duplicate subject filters in registry"
|
||||
|
||||
|
||||
def test_subject_filter_central_prefix_wildcard():
|
||||
pattern = re.compile(r"^central\.[a-z][a-z_]*\.>$")
|
||||
for s in STREAMS:
|
||||
assert pattern.match(s.subject_filter), (
|
||||
f"{s.name}: subject_filter {s.subject_filter!r} does not match /^central\\.[a-z][a-z_]*\\.>$/"
|
||||
)
|
||||
|
||||
|
||||
def test_meta_is_only_non_event_bearing():
|
||||
"""CENTRAL_META is the only non-event-bearing stream today.
|
||||
|
||||
If you're adding a second one, update this test deliberately -- the
|
||||
archive will silently skip the new stream, which is rarely what you want.
|
||||
"""
|
||||
non_event = [s for s in STREAMS if not s.event_bearing]
|
||||
assert len(non_event) == 1, (
|
||||
f"expected exactly one non-event-bearing stream, got {[s.name for s in non_event]}"
|
||||
)
|
||||
assert non_event[0].name == "CENTRAL_META"
|
||||
|
||||
|
||||
def test_supervisor_stream_subjects_includes_meta():
|
||||
"""Supervisor creates every stream in JetStream, including META."""
|
||||
from central.supervisor import STREAM_SUBJECTS
|
||||
|
||||
assert "CENTRAL_META" in STREAM_SUBJECTS
|
||||
assert STREAM_SUBJECTS["CENTRAL_META"] == ["central.meta.>"]
|
||||
|
||||
|
||||
def test_supervisor_stream_subjects_includes_all():
|
||||
"""Every registry stream appears in supervisor's derived dict with the right filter."""
|
||||
from central.supervisor import STREAM_SUBJECTS
|
||||
|
||||
assert set(STREAM_SUBJECTS.keys()) == {s.name for s in STREAMS}
|
||||
for s in STREAMS:
|
||||
assert STREAM_SUBJECTS[s.name] == [s.subject_filter]
|
||||
|
||||
|
||||
def test_archive_streams_excludes_non_event_bearing():
|
||||
"""Archive's STREAMS list contains exactly the event_bearing=True entries."""
|
||||
from central.archive import STREAMS as ARCHIVE_STREAMS
|
||||
|
||||
expected = [(s.name, s.subject_filter) for s in STREAMS if s.event_bearing]
|
||||
assert ARCHIVE_STREAMS == expected
|
||||
archive_names = {name for name, _ in ARCHIVE_STREAMS}
|
||||
for s in STREAMS:
|
||||
if s.event_bearing:
|
||||
assert s.name in archive_names
|
||||
else:
|
||||
assert s.name not in archive_names
|
||||
|
||||
|
||||
def test_dashboard_streams_matches_dashboard_flag():
|
||||
"""GUI's DASHBOARD_STREAMS matches [s.name for s in STREAMS if s.dashboard]."""
|
||||
from central.gui.routes import DASHBOARD_STREAMS
|
||||
|
||||
expected = [s.name for s in STREAMS if s.dashboard]
|
||||
assert DASHBOARD_STREAMS == expected
